Children who have their tonsils out with or without having their adenoids removed are more at risk for becoming overweight in the years after the surgery, says a new report in the the journal Pediatrics. Researchers say a tonsillectomy significantly increased the odds of being overweight by age eight by 61 percent and the odds of being obese by 136 percent.
